IS DISSENT DISLOYALTY

I’m realising now that censureship is real. A few years prior I’d forgotten what it’s like to be afraid to speak your mind. Back in MOI days disagreement with anything the government did meant you were equivalent to a terrorist or a traitor.

Slowly but surely we are going back to those days. Where citizens were exiled and persecuted for dissent.

If you were born in to it you don’t feel it like a person born in the era of free speech like post 2002. You can never be in agreement with everyone but free speech guarantees everyone a right to their opinion so that the day your opinion is not in line with the government of the day bcz governments change regimes change and when it’ll be someone from other tribes not yours your bias towards their shortcomings will end. At that point you will appreciate the sanctity of personal freedoms as afforded by the constitution.

Dissent is important for change, the end of slavery, independence from colonialism, women’s rights to vote .All came from dissent. Nothing changes, no society grows when status quo remains and dissent is criminalised , if there’s no opposition if there’s no civil society and a freedom of press then there are no checks and balances for those in power be they govt or religiousleaders , then power becomes absolute and corrupts absolutely.
